Returns detailed information about the specified VPN connection.
A VPN connection defines a secure, encrypted VPN tunnel between a tenant's on-premise SQL Server instances and that tenant's Data Bridge cluster. The tenant can use this connection to send a receive data between on-premise SQL Server instances and databases on managed server instances.
VPN status
This operation can be used to poll the vpnStatus of a VPN connection.
The vpnStatus of a VPN connection identifies the current status of the VPN connection and its availability to transmit traffic between the tenant and a Data Bridge cluster.
At any one time the VPN connection is defined by one of the following VPN statuses: on,off, creating, deleting, failed_create, or failed_delete.
| VPN Status | Description |
|---|---|
on | VPN connection is available. |
off | VPN connection is not available. |
creating | A VPN_CREATE or VPN_UPDATE job is running. |
deleting | A VPN_DELETE job is running. |
failed_create | A VPN_CREATE or VPN_UPDATE job has failed. |
failed_delete | A VPN_DELETE job has failed. |
To perform this operation, the client must belong to a group that has been assigned the Admin or Data Bridge Admin role.
